I am looking at buying a pair of Swarovski 10x42 EL binoculars. The major stores (Cabelas, Sportsmans Wharehouse, Bass Pro), all have them listed for the same price, $1969. I know there is a huge markup on optics so I guess what I am looking for a company that sales wholesale. I want to deal with a reputible company so the EBAY thing is real low on my list of places to buy from. Does anyone know of a good place to buy them?

Swarovskilike many other fancy items are all priced the same regardless of where you buy them...Swarovskisets the price and you either like the price or quit selling them.
